Chelsea's Current Form

Chelsea started their Premier League season at home against Crystal Palace, where they managed a draw. The Blues were fortunate as a stunning free-kick from Palace's Eberechi Eze was disallowed, preventing Chelsea from suffering a defeat. Despite fielding six attacking players who cost a combined £250 million, Chelsea found it challenging to penetrate Palace’s defence.

Manager Enzo Maresca faced difficulties as he was without defender Tosin Adarabioyo due to an injury sustained in training. With Levi Colwill sidelined for most of the season and limited options on the bench, Maresca turned to youth, pairing Trevoh Chalobah with Josh Acheampong in defence. The duo managed to keep a clean sheet, but the question remains whether they can replicate that success against a more formidable West Ham attack.

Injury Concerns and Tactical Decisions

Tosin Adarabioyo is expected to return to training this week, but his fitness for the match against West Ham is uncertain. This leaves Chelsea in a precarious position, as Chalobah and Acheampong may continue as the starting centre-back pair. Early indications suggest that Maresca will ease Wesley Fofana back into action, following his recovery from injury. However, Fofana's recent decision to remove all Chelsea references from his social media has sparked speculation about his future at the club.

In the attacking department, Joao Pedro and Jamie Gittens started against Palace, but both forwards missed crucial chances. Maresca faces tough decisions on whether to stick with this pairing or mix things up. With potential new signings like Xavi Simons and Alejandro Garnacho on the horizon, Chelsea's attacking options could see significant changes as the transfer window closes.
